The Advantages of Drone Roof Inspections

Getting up on a roof isn’t just inconvenient—it can be risky. Sloped surfaces, loose shingles, and unpredictable weather aren’t exactly a winning combo.

Traditional inspections rely on ladders and close contact, which can expose even the most careful professionals to slips, falls, and hidden structural problems. Drones cut all that out of the equation.

By keeping inspectors safely on the ground, drone technology makes roof assessments faster, safer, and a lot less intrusive. High-resolution cameras handle the heavy lifting, scanning every angle without ever touching a shingle.

Even tricky rooftops—multi-story homes, older buildings with fragile structures, or properties with limited access—are no longer a logistical nightmare.

Here’s what drone inspections bring to the table:

  • Better safety for everyone involved by eliminating the need to climb or walk on the roof.

  • Sharper visuals thanks to high-quality cameras that catch details eyes might miss.

  • Hard-to-reach access without scaffolding, lifts, or complicated workarounds.

The list might be short, but the payoff is huge. Drones don’t just fly—they hover, zoom, pivot, and take a look at the angles no ladder can reach. That means clearer photos, smarter measurements, and faster diagnostics.

And when thermal imaging gets added to the mix, the drone doesn’t just see cracks—it senses heat loss, moisture buildup, and insulation gaps that would otherwise go unnoticed.

This kind of accuracy makes it easier to spot minor problems before they turn into major repairs.

Instead of relying on assumptions or climbing gear, inspectors can deliver a clear picture—literally—of what’s going on up top. For you, that means no guesswork, fewer surprises, and smarter next steps.

Drones also help keep things low-impact. No one wants boots stomping over delicate tiles or scaffolding scraping up the side of a building.

Remote inspections offer full visibility without touching the structure. That’s a win for older homes, modern builds, and everything in between.

Bottom line: drones make roof inspections safer, quicker, and way more accurate. They take the hassle out of getting answers and give you exactly what you need to make confident choices—without anyone risking their neck on a ladder.

 

Cost-Effectiveness and Accessibility of Drone Technology

Roof maintenance doesn’t need to cost a fortune—or involve a small army of workers and equipment. Traditional inspections often rack up expenses fast, especially for larger or trickier buildings.

Once you factor in ladders, scaffolding, safety gear, and insurance requirements, the bill adds up before anyone even gets on the roof. Drones skip the drama.

With just one skilled pilot and a capable drone, inspections get done faster and at a fraction of the cost. There’s no setup delay, no hauling gear around, and no need for backup crews.

You get high-quality visuals and detailed reporting without burning through your maintenance budget. Efficiency like this doesn’t just cut corners—it trims the fat without losing precision.

Several factors still influence the final price: property size, how easy it is to access, what kind of drone is used, and whether you want features like 3D imaging or thermal scans.

Even so, the value holds strong. You’re paying for more than just a snapshot—you’re getting a smart read on what’s happening above your head, with tools that dig deeper than a basic visual check ever could.

There’s also the long game to think about. When drone inspections are affordable, they’re easier to schedule regularly. That means catching problems early, before they snowball into full-blown repairs.

A few short visits a year can save you from one expensive surprise later. Proactive beats reactive every time.

Cost aside, drone inspections are easier to arrange—period. They don’t care if your building is tucked between two others, perched on a hill, or stretched across a sprawling property.

Drones adapt. That kind of flexibility makes them a go-to choice for property managers juggling multiple sites or homeowners who just want a quick checkup without rearranging their week.

This convenience matters even more in places like Birmingham, where sudden storms and shifting temps can throw a curveball at even the best-built roof.

Having an affordable and accessible inspection method prevents you from waiting until something breaks. You’re ahead of the issue.

In short, drones make regular roof checks easier to afford, faster to schedule, and simpler to manage. They help you stay informed and in control, without the mess and expense of outdated inspection methods.

 

Proactive Measures in Commercial Roof Maintenance

Waiting for something to go wrong isn’t much of a maintenance plan—especially when you’re managing a commercial property.

A single leak can disrupt operations, damage equipment, or put safety at risk. That’s why more building owners are shifting from reactive fixes to proactive strategy, with drones playing a key role in that upgrade.

By putting aerial inspections on a regular schedule, you’re no longer guessing what’s happening overhead.

Drone tech makes it easy to keep tabs on changes over time, track wear patterns, and catch trouble spots before they turn into expensive problems.

You don’t need a problem to justify an inspection—you just need a smart maintenance routine.

Key proactive moves include:

  • Scheduling regular aerial inspections to monitor roof health over time.

  • Documenting wear patterns to identify sections that need closer attention.

  • Tracking minor issues early to avoid costly emergency repairs later.

This level of insight isn’t just about reacting faster—it’s about planning smarter. With each inspection, drones capture detailed imagery and build a timeline of your roof’s condition.

That data helps you decide where to focus your maintenance budget and how to prioritize repairs without guesswork. If you're managing several properties or large-scale facilities, this kind of structure brings serious clarity to your asset strategy.

Drones also sidestep common obstacles that make traditional inspections a pain. No need to pause operations or coordinate roof access. No scaffolding. No interruptions.

Just a quiet flyover that collects the data you need—accurately, efficiently, and without disruption to business below. This kind of visibility means you’re managing the roof as an important asset, not a problem waiting to happen.

In places like Birmingham, where the weather can shift without warning, this foresight is more than just helpful—it’s necessary.

Proactive maintenance extends your roof’s lifespan, protects your investment, and supports sustainability goals by reducing waste tied to premature replacements.

When you take advantage of drone inspections as part of a long-term maintenance strategy, you stay ahead of roof issues before they escalate.

You’re not just fixing damage—you’re preventing it. That mindset puts you in control of your building’s future while trimming long-term costs and avoiding headaches. It’s not just smarter management. It’s better business.
